Back in the late 90s, when TI already ruled calculators in High Schools, I selected HP48 as my platform. It is a high-end engineering calculator with CAS capabilities, native units, stack based interface and programmable in RPL1.

Recently I purchased a near mint HP48G and again have a physical calculator on my desk.

Today, I uninstalled my Blink security camera. It is a cloud connected device controlled by Amazon Corporation with full access to my recordings. I decided that uninstalling the camera is the most reliable mechanism to ensure my footage cannot be accessed (in the future) for privacy violating use cases (AI training, government overreach, etc).

Aircraft engines need to be protected from moisture to prevent internal corrosion. As their overhaul intervals often exceed 10 years and it is not uncommon for an engine to not operate for months at a time, protecting them from corrosion can significantly extend their operational life.

Saturday was a post-frontal weather day - very windy with active turbulence Sigmets. Fortunately, only areas west of Sacramento had high winds at the surface, while most other area airports had only moderate winds. Up above I saw 30mph winds, moderate turbulence and mountain wave with 1000fpm ups and downs downwind of ridges.
